r <br />CO'JNCIL MEETING <br />REQUEST FOR COUNCIL ACTION <br />APR 2 7 1998 <br />CITY OF ORQNO <br />DATE: April 24, 1998 <br />ITEM NO: J <br />Department Approval; <br />Name Ron Moorse <br />Title City Administrator <br />Administrator Reviewed:Agenda Section: <br />City Administrator’s <br />Report <br />Item Description: Brook Park Realty, 3760 Shoreline Drive - PRD and Class III Preliminary <br />Subdivision <br />On Friday, April 17 Mayor Jabbour, the City Administrator and the Senior Planning Coordinator met <br />with representatives of Brook Park Realty to work out a solution to the development of the property <br />at 3760 Shoreline Drive. The primary focus of the meeting was on providing an additional access <br />to the property from County Road 15. At the conclusion of the meeting, the representatives of Brook <br />Park Realty indicated they needed additional time to review the options available to them. <br />On Monday, April 20 Bill Gleason of Brook Park Realty indicated it would probably take until the <br />end of the week to determine which, if any, of the options acceptable to the City would work for <br />Brook Park Realty. <br />On Friday, April 24 staff received an update from Bill Gleason. He has met with the owner of the <br />property to the west and discussed the option of constructing a road that would run on the shared lot <br />line of the property to the west and the adjacent property further to the west. This would provide an <br />opportunity for building sites on both sides of the road. Mr. Gleason also indicated that ihe City was <br />interested in purchasing the northerly portion of the property as park land. Mr. Gleason envisioned <br />the cost of the road to be borne by the owners of the properties to the west vs. b>' Brook Park Realty. <br />Mr. Gleason indicated the owner of the property to the west seemed to have some interest in the <br />proposal regarding the road, but was unsure what the timeline might be for the property owner to <br />make a decision. Based on this, Mr. Gleason indicated Brook Park Realty would probably not have <br />a final response to the City for the April 27 Council meeting. However, a representative of Brook <br />Park Realty would attend the meeting to provide an update to the City Council. <br />COUNCIL ACTION REQUESTED: <br />Motion to continue action on the Brook Park Realty request for PRD and Class 111 preliminary <br />subdivision at 3760 Shoreline Drive.
